[docs]class NetworkStatusConsensusDirectorySignature(collections.namedtuple(
"NetworkStatusConsensusDirectorySignature", ['algorithm', 'identity',
'signing_key_digest',
'signature'])):
"""
Directory signatures as found in :class:`NetworkStatusConsensus`, defined
in the Tor directory protocol version 3 ([dir-spec]_ ยง3.4.1).
For the signature, we take the hash through the _space_ after
``directory-signature``, not the newline: this ensures that all authorities
sign the same thing.
:var str algorithm:
one of "sha1" or "sha256", or *None* if this was not present
:var str identity:
hex-encoded digest of the authority identity key of the signing
authority
:var str signing_key_digest:
hex-encoded digest of the current authority signing key of the signing
authority
:var bytes signature:
signature of the status document, with the initial item
"network-status-version", and the signature item "directory-signature",
using the signing key
"""
